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t

Federal Student Loans

The primary source of funding for most students is federal student loans, which include Direct Subsidized Loans, Direct Unsubsidized Loans, and PLUS Loans. For undergraduate students pursuing a history degree, the Direct Unsubsidized Loan is typically available, offering a fixed interest rate set by the federal government. These loans often feature flexible repayment options and income-driven repayment plans, making them a popular choice.

Private Student Loans

Private lenders, such as banks and credit unions, also offer student loans that can supplement federal aid. These loans often come with variable interest rates, fewer borrower protections, and less flexible repayment terms. Students should carefully compare options, considering interest rates, repayment flexibility, and borrower protections before opting for private loans.

Strategies for Managing Student Debt

Effective debt management begins with borrowing responsibly—only taking out what is necessary to cover educational expenses. Students should explore scholarships, grants, and work-study opportunities to reduce reliance on loans. Post-graduation, choosing income-driven repayment plans, consolidating loans, and making extra payments when possible can help mitigate long-term debt burdens.

Career Opportunities and Job Prospects

Potential Career Paths

A degree in history from Augustana University prepares students for diverse careers. Common pathways include education, archival and museum work, public history, government service, journalism, law, and business. The critical thinking, research, and communication skills gained are highly valued across sectors.

Job Market Outlook

While history majors may not face a booming job market compared to STEM fields, many employers seek candidates with strong analytical and communication skills. Graduates often find employment in educational institutions, cultural organizations, research institutions, or leverage their background in law, policy analysis, and consulting roles.
